Newsweek Examines Anti-Choice Legislative Strategy
Yesterday, Newsweek.com featured an article about the efforts of abortion opponents to put “personhood” initiatives on ballots across the country. Led by the new anti-choice organization Personhood USA, these initiatives aim to revise state constitutions to define a fertilized egg as a person. Seven state-level groups are currently gathering signatures for 2010 ballots.
A similar amendment was strongly defeated by Colorado voters in 2008.
